I would also much rather have AMD over nvidia (lower price plus better performance), but nvidia and adobe have this deal going where they have locked out AMD out of Mercury Engine hardware acceleration. The only one powerful enough to bypass that was Apple which got Mercury Engine hardware acceleration unlocked for Mac OS only. I myself waited quite a while for the gigabyte u2442 (I think it had socketed CPU's and TB, or was supposed to) but then finally caved in and bought a Lenovo W520 (2820qm + Quadro2000m) because I needed CUDA for video editing as well. It turned out to be a surprisingly capable gaming machine as well (skyrim is surprisingly playable 1080p, all high, 2xAA), but the CPU temps soar up to 92 to 95 degrees celsius during quad core optimized games (Crysis 2, GTA 4, Planetside 2) and there is a lot of throttling without throttlestop. An egpu solution is important or I could face huge problems in a while. Even a laptop cooler isn't cutting it for me. I dont know how people with 15 inch gaming laptops cope.
